摘要
The NSP can be developed by two methods, RECOMPRESSION and SHANSEP method, and it requires the soft clay to exhibit normalized behaviour. For Bangkok soft clay, the C-u/sigma'(vc) and log OCR relation from in situ corrected field vane strength are shown to be independent of clay's locations, practical independent of I-p,I-L, and w(n) of the clays, and the method of vane testing provided that the good workmanship was done in the field. The presented case study also shows that NSP (C-u/sigma'(vc) from corrected in situ FV strength) can be used in slope stability for sand embankment including the preloaded case.
